Minutes — Management Meeting, Hartleven Retail Group

Present: department heads; chaired by M. Obrecht. The committee reviewed the overhaul of the Silverleaf loyalty programme, noting redemption costs rose 14% last quarter. Tier thresholds will be rebalanced, and pilot stores in Dornvale will test the new points engine from March. Detailed costings follow in the next instruction.

board note of kadug-tawig: Only 5 of the 100 pilot accounts renewed Oliath, so a churn review is set for April 15.

# Build Provenance: Incremental Rebuilds on Mosswire

Quick primer: Mosswire only rebuilds pages whose content hash changed, so "why didn't my page update?" usually means the source hash matched. Every incremental run writes a provenance record — which inputs, which template version, which cache entries it reused. If output looks stale, don't nuke the cache first; check the provenance log. Each record is keyed by the token that appears below.

build token for fafof-tageg: htk21_f30a3062ec5a0972b3bbf

Release checklist — GalleryWhisper audio guide, v3.2. Before you approve, double-check that the offline tour bundles for the Harwick Museum pilot actually decompress on older tablets — last time they silently failed. Also confirm the narration volume ducking works when accessibility mode is on. Once verified, stamp the build with the token below.

build token for tawif-bahip: htk31_68bba16e1afabfef4ecc69408c06f16

## Drift on Countwise reconciliation job

Heads up — the nightly Countwise inventory reconciliation has drifted between what's in the release bundle and what's actually on the scheduler host. Someone bumped the batch size manually and the bundle still has the old number, so each release quietly reverts it. Before the next cut, please reconcile against the live values below.

config for yahof-tajop:
zorath:
  pin: 7493
  metrics_host: metrics.zorath.tolvaqsys.internal
  tenant: praiel
  seal: seal_fd9cd4f1